【小技巧】Xcode7.1中KSImageNamed无效的解决方法
UIImage的imageNamed提供文件名自动补全功能。使用[UIImage imageNamed:@"xxx"]时,该插件会扫描整个workspace中的图片文件。
若安装后无效,或许需要做一下修改:
1.打开xcode插件所在的目录:
/Users/"替换成你自己的用户名"/Library/Application Support/Developer/Shared/Xcode/Plug-ins/KSImageNamed.xcplugin/Contents
2.选择已经安装的插件KSImageNamed,右键点击show package contents(显示包内容)
3.找到info.plist 文件,找到DVTPlugInCompatibilityUUIDs的项目
4.在终端执行 defaults read /Applications/Xcode.app/Contents/Info DVTPlugInCompatibilityUUID 可获得一串号码
5.添加7265231C-39B4-402C-89E1-16167C4CC990(这是我的Xcode号码,版本是7.1)
6.关闭plist,重启xcode即可